The Mechanics of Regulation A+ in Equity Crowdfunding

Regulation A+, a specialized system within the Securities Act of 1933, offers companies an alternative path to raise capital through equity crowdfunding. This set of rules allows businesses to offer and sell securities to the public without undergoing a traditional initial public offering (IPO). By leveraging Regulation A+, companies can attract investments from a broader pool of individuals, often through online markets dedicated to equity crowdfunding.

  • Essentially, Regulation A+ establishes limits on the amount of capital a company can raise during an offering and outlines specific disclosure requirements. These requirements ensure that investors have access to comprehensive information about the company and its financial performance.
  • One key advantage of Regulation A+ is its ability to open up investment opportunities for everyday individuals, often referred to as "angel investors" or "retail investors." This allows a wider range of people to participate in the growth of promising businesses.
  • Moreover, Regulation A+ can provide companies with significant flexibility compared to traditional IPO processes. The streamlined registration process and reduced regulatory burden make it a more practical option for certain startups and growth-stage companies.

On the other hand, it's important to note that Regulation A+ still requires companies to comply with extensive reporting and disclosure obligations. Investors should conduct their own due diligence and carefully review all available information before making investment decisions.

Crowdfunding Regulations

Regulation A+ is a provision of securities regulation in the United States that permits companies to raise capital from the public through crowdfunding. It provides a streamlined process for smaller businesses to access investment, offering an opportunity to raise up to $75 million in a 12-month period. Regulation A+ filings are made with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C), which examines them to ensure compliance with federal securities laws. Once approved, companies can utilize Regulation A+ crowdfunding platforms to connect with investors and raise funds.

  • Regulation A+ platforms offer a variety of services to both companies and investors. They streamline the process of raising capital, providing tools for marketing campaigns, investor communication, and financial transparency.
  • Investors who participate in Regulation A+ offerings can gain a share of ownership in a company while also contributing to its growth.

A+ Securities Regulations

Regulation A+, also known as Section 257 of the Securities Act of 1933, provides a mechanism for companies to raise capital from the public through the issuance of securities. This regulation establishes specific guidelines that issuers must adhere to in order to conduct an A+ offering. It offers a more flexible option for capital formation compared to traditional initial public offerings (IPOs), making it an appealing alternative for emerging companies.

Key features of Regulation A+ include a progressive system, allowing for different capital limits, and simplified reporting burdens. Companies must still file their offering documents with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) and provide investors with sufficient disclosures.

  • Issuers can raise capital from both accredited and non-accredited investors under Regulation A+.
  • The SEC reviews offering documents to ensure they are complete with relevant regulations.
  • Purchasers receive certain protections, such as the right to sue for inaccuracy in the offering documents.
